# Documentation: `DTS.Common.Controls` Auto-Generated WPF Control Files
|
||
|
||
## 1. Purpose
|
||
|
||
This directory contains auto-generated C# source files produced by the WPF build toolchain (`PresentationBuildTasks`) for several custom user controls and resources in the `DTS.Common` assembly. These files are not hand-written code but are generated at build time from corresponding `.xaml` files to implement the WPF `IComponentConnector` and `IStyleConnector` interfaces required for runtime XAML loading, event wiring, and field initialization. Their purpose is to enable the WPF runtime to correctly instantiate and connect UI elements defined in XAML to their code-behind classes (e.g., assigning `x:Name`-declared fields, attaching event handlers, and loading component resources). They do not contain business logic themselves but are essential infrastructure for the controls to function.

## 3. Invariants
|
||
|
||
- **`_contentLoaded` flag**: Each class maintains a private `bool _contentLoaded` field. `InitializeComponent()` is idempotent: it returns immediately if `_contentLoaded` is already `true`.
|
||
- **XAML resource URIs**: All calls to `Application.LoadComponent` use relative URIs of the form `/DTS.Common;component/controls/{filename}.xaml`, where `{filename}` matches the control’s XAML file (case-insensitive, e.g., `roundedbox.xaml`, `testidview.xaml`).
|
||
- **Connection ID mapping**: The `Connect(int connectionId, object target)` method uses `connectionId` values to identify which XAML-declared element or style setter is being wired. These IDs are stable per XAML file and generated by the build tool.
|
||
- **No side effects in `Connect`**: The `Connect` method only assigns fields and adds event handlers; it does not mutate external state or perform validation beyond casting.

## 5. Gotchas
|
||
|
||
- **Auto-generated only**: These files are *not* meant to be edited. Changes will be overwritten on rebuild. Custom logic must reside in the corresponding `.xaml.cs` files.
|
||
- **Case sensitivity**: XAML filenames (e.g., `roundedbox.xaml`, `testidview.xaml`) are referenced in URIs with lowercase names, but class names (e.g., `RoundedBox`, `TestIDView`) use PascalCase. Ensure XAML file names match exactly (case-sensitive on case-sensitive file systems).
|
||
- **Event handler naming**: Event handlers (e.g., `tbTestId_PreviewTextInput`, `LookupPopup_OnOpenedClosed`) are referenced in generated code but are *not defined in these files*. They must be implemented in the corresponding `.xaml.cs` files.
|
||
- **Field naming inconsistencies**: Some controls use camelCase for internal fields (`commonStatusRibbon`, `lookupPopup`, `dtsGridViewColumnHeader`), while others use PascalCase (`TestIdInfo`, `TestIdTextBoxControl`). This reflects naming conventions in the source XAML (`x:Name` attributes).
|
||
- **`IStyleConnector` usage**: The `checkbox` control implements `IStyleConnector`, meaning it wires event setters in styles (e.g., `ToolTipOpening` handlers). This implies the XAML defines styles with `x:Key` or implicit targeting, and handlers like `ToolTipEventHandler` must exist in the code-behind.
